Church of Sant Sadurní d'Osormort

Highlight • Religious Site

It is believed that this Romanesque church was built in 937, being rebuilt in the 11th century.

After some earthquakes in the area, the bell tower was rebuilt in the XV.

Revell Pass

Highlight • Mountain Pass

Nice steady climb out of Arbucies with some great views over Montseny natural park. Petrol station at the top if you need food or drink.
